Postfix Grok Patterns 项目推荐
项目基础介绍和主要编程语言
Postfix Grok Patterns 是一个开源项目,旨在为解析 Postfix 日志提供 Logstash 配置和 Grok 模式。该项目的主要编程语言包括 Shell 和 Ruby。Shell 脚本用于自动化测试和配置验证,而 Ruby 则用于编写测试套件和处理 Grok 模式。
项目核心功能
Postfix Grok Patterns 的核心功能是为 Postfix 日志提供 Grok 模式,以便通过 Logstash 进行高效的日志解析。项目中包含了一个示例 Logstash 配置文件,用于将 Grok 模式应用为过滤器。此外,项目还提供了一套测试工具,确保 Grok 模式在不同日志格式下的兼容性和稳定性。
项目最近更新的功能
最近,Postfix Grok Patterns 项目更新了以下功能:
- 测试套件改进:增强了测试套件的功能,使其能够更快地验证 Grok 模式的正确性,并支持更多的测试用例。
- Docker 支持:引入了 Docker 容器来运行测试套件,简化了测试环境的搭建和运行。
- 配置文件验证:新增了脚本用于验证 Logstash 配置文件的语法和结构,确保配置文件的正确性。
- Grok 模式更新:根据用户反馈和需求,更新和优化了部分 Grok 模式,提高了日志解析的准确性和效率。
通过这些更新,Postfix Grok Patterns 项目进一步提升了其稳定性和易用性,为 Postfix 日志解析提供了更强大的支持。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考